Academic Programs
Art & Design is one of the top 5 majors at Northern Michigan University. Art students all received a MacBook Pro loaded with the Adobe Creative Suite collection.
The School of Art & Design at Northern Michigan University offers a Bachelor of Fine Arts Degree, a Bachelor of Science or Bachelor of Arts Degree (which can include minors outside the School of Art & Design), a BS in Art Education, a BS in Social Media Design Management (an interdisciplinary degree), and an Associate Degree in Art & Design (2-Year Degree).
